Moisture Control Keeps Flow and Processing Stable

Moisture is a bigger problem than most people admit—especially when you’re dealing with powders, catalysts, additives, or materials that feed into controlled dosing systems. Moisture can create clumping, caking, and inconsistent flow. It can also change how materials behave in blending, conveying, or reaction processes.

Bulk bags for petrochemical suppliers are often paired with liners to protect against humidity during shipping and storage. But liners only work if the bag supports them correctly.

Loose seams, poor closures, inconsistent sizing—those defeat moisture protection fast. In petrochemical logistics, bag + liner must function as a system designed to protect material performance from dock to discharge.

Because petrochemical plants don’t want to “work around” moisture. They want materials that behave predictably every time.

Predictable Discharge Protects Dosing and Blending

Petrochemical plants often feed materials into hoppers, silos, blenders, pneumatic conveying systems, and controlled dosing setups. Poor discharge design causes bridging, sudden dumps, inconsistent flow, and manual intervention.

That creates downtime, batching errors, and production headaches.

Bulk bags for petrochemical suppliers can be configured with discharge spouts sized for controlled, predictable flow into receiving equipment. Proper closures reduce dusting and product loss, and internal construction supports smooth emptying without hang-ups.

Predictable discharge isn’t a feature. It’s a requirement.
